Fortune Teller wrote:Those are the products of other teams’ scouting departments, not ours. Anything past #8 has been a miss for Welt.


Correct.

Weltman has been terrible outside of a top lotto picks, which sucks for an organization that is basically required to build through the draft. He doesn't make trades or relevant signings on the margins to argue otherwise. I feel comfortable with da Silva being a good rotation guy based on his age and skillset.

Wes Iwundu
Melvin Frazier
Mo Bamba
Chuma Okeke
Cole Anthony
Caleb Houstan
Jett Howard
Tristan da Silva

Thats 2 out of 9 picks that are playing real minutes so far. One of which being marginal as a rotation player. Terrible success rate.

Skybox wrote:Would I trade Giannis for Simons? No
Would I trade the 15th pick in a weak draft for Simons? Yes


And-1

By value, a late-teens pick should develop into a rotational backup. Many more will flop out of the league than emerge as a dependable NBA starter.

Trading a pick outside the top-5 for a known starter is a asset upgrade. It is not really debatable for me.
Yes tanking teams will take on loads of rookies to find that one gem in 10, but Orlando is not such a team.

Let me look at this another way: would Orlando trade Anthony for SImons? Anthony is exactly the sort of player a teens-pick is supposed to become.


p.s. the Magic hitting on F-Wagner at #8 solves a lot of past pick selection disasters.
